CVE-2007-2282 Information

Description

Cisco Network Services (CNS) NetFlow Collection Engine (NFC) before 6.0 has an nfcuser account with the default password nfcuser which allows remote attackers to modify the product configuration and when installed on Linux obtain login access to the host operating system.
